Why Do Cars Vibrate?
Car vibrations can be caused by various mechanical issues, ranging from minor imbalances to significant structural problems. Understanding the root cause is essential for effective troubleshooting and repair. Here are some common reasons why cars might vibrate:
- Imbalanced Tires: Uneven tire wear or improper alignment can cause vibrations, especially at higher speeds.
- Worn Suspension Parts: Components like shock absorbers and struts can wear out, leading to instability.
- Engine Issues: Problems with the engine, such as misfiring or poor fuel-air mixture, can cause vibrations.
- Brake Problems: Warped brake rotors or sticking calipers can create vibrations when braking.
How Do Loose or Damaged Parts Cause Vibrations?
Loose or damaged parts disrupt the balance and harmony of your vehicle’s operation. Here’s how they contribute to vibrations:
- Unsecured Bolts and Nuts: Loose fasteners in the suspension or engine mounts can cause parts to move excessively, leading to vibrations.
- Damaged Engine Mounts: These mounts absorb engine vibrations. When they fail, vibrations are transmitted directly to the car body.
- Worn Wheel Bearings: Damaged bearings can cause wheel wobble, resulting in noticeable vibrations.
- Loose Exhaust System: A loose exhaust can rattle and vibrate, especially during acceleration.
How to Check for Loose or Damaged Parts
Performing a thorough inspection can help identify the source of vibrations. Here’s a step-by-step guide:
- Visual Inspection: Look for any visibly loose or damaged parts under the hood and around the wheels.
- Check Tire Balance and Alignment: Ensure tires are properly balanced and aligned.
- Inspect Suspension Components: Look for worn or damaged bushings, shocks, and struts.
- Examine Engine Mounts: Check for cracks or excessive wear.
- Listen for Unusual Noises: Rattling or clunking sounds can indicate loose parts.

How Can I Tell If My Tires Are Causing Vibrations?
Tires may cause vibrations if they are unbalanced, misaligned, or have uneven wear. Check for uneven tread wear and ensure they are properly inflated. A professional tire balance and alignment can often resolve these issues.
What Are the Signs of a Bad Engine Mount?
Signs of a failing engine mount include increased vibrations, especially when idling, clunking noises when accelerating or decelerating, and visible wear or cracks in the mount itself.
Can a Loose Exhaust Cause Car Vibrations?
Yes, a loose exhaust can cause vibrations and rattling noises, particularly during acceleration. Inspect the exhaust system for loose brackets or hangers and repair as needed.
